/* Test for bogus diagnostics for dremf definition. Although this
definition is formally incorrect in ISO C, a GNU extension permits
a prototype followed by unpromoted types in a function definition,
so it should be permitted when the function is built in. Bug
16666. Test with -pedantic-errors, where the problem should still
be diagnosed. */
/* { dg-do compile } */
/* { dg-options "-pedantic-errors" } */
float dremf (float, float); /* { dg-error "prototype declaration" } */
float
dremf (x, y)
float x; /* { dg-error "promoted argument 'x' doesn't match prototype" } */
float y; /* { dg-error "promoted argument 'y' doesn't match prototype" } */
{
return x + y;
}
